Karim Benzema admits he hasn't heard from Cristiano Ronaldo after Ballon d'Or win

Karim Benzema has revealed he has heard nothing from former teammate Cristiano Ronaldo since he clinched the 2022 Ballon d'Or.

The Frenchman lifted the illustrious prize for the first time in his career following an outstanding 2021/22 campaign for Real Madrid, where his prolific form fired them to a La Liga and Champions League double.

Ronaldo, meanwhile, endured his lowest finish in the rankings since 2005, placing 20th on the night after a difficult return season at Manchester United that soured in the second half of the year.

When asked by French outlet Telefoot if he had heard from his former Real teammate, Benzema admitted: "No, not yet."

The awards ceremony took place almost a month ago and five-time winner Ronaldo was not present on the night to see Benzema lift the award.

Both have slowed down considerably in 2022/23 for various reasons, but are remembered fondly for their partnership in Madrid, alongside Gareth Bale. Benzema was key to Ronaldo's rampant firing rate at Real where he swept up accolades, and has since become the club's second all-time top scorer behind only his former colleague.

Despite their struggles this season, both Benzema and Ronaldo will represent their nations at the 2022 World Cup this month.
